For those considering a purchase of a horse, but who are uncertain about their willingness to be involved in the long term commitment of a purchase, can lease a horse in a full or partial (typically a "half") lease arrangement. The lessee typically has exclusive use of the horse three to six days a week, and is usually responsible for the same expenses as an owner, but at the end of the lease the client can simply return the horse to its owner without any further obligation.
